Quantum Tunneling: A Brief Overview

At its core, quantum tunneling is a phenomenon where particles, such as electrons, pass through energy barriers that classical physics would forbid. Imagine a ball rolling uphill towards a hill; classically, it would need enough energy to surmount the peak. But in the quantum world, particles have a wave-like nature, and their probability wave can extend beyond the barrier, allowing them to "tunnel" through it with a finite chance of appearing on the other side, even without sufficient classical energy.

This process is fundamental in many physical phenomena - nuclear fusion in stars, semiconductor devices, and radioactive decay. The probability of tunneling depends on the barrier's width, height, and the particle's energy. Even when the barrier seems impenetrable, there's always a non-zero chance for the particle to emerge elsewhere, defying classical limitations.
